There is no magical trick. Just pick an object of concentration (your breath, your body, a mental image like a candle, a real object) and try not to loose focus. When you get distracted and you notice that, just go back focusing on your object of choice. Don t get lost in all the meditation practice, they are all good.

If you want to improve your concentration, it'll have to be an all day affair. I've found the most important things are: unitasking and task commitment.
Unitasking is pretty straightforward, just try and do one thing at a time. There's been a bunch of research on multitasking, and the consensus is that it really kills your facility of concentration.
Commit to a task. Decide on a goal and stick with it. If your goal is 'I will read for an hour', read for an hour. You'll undoubtedly start feeling a strong urge pulling you away from reading, but you have to power through that, because that's when you're really training the concentration muscle. It sounds like some captain obvious shit, but task commitment is probably one of the most important things. Do it with everything. If you're watching a movie, watch the movie all the way through. Don't start shit posting on /tv/ 20 minutes in.
Start small if need be. If you can only focus for 5 minutes on something, focus for 5 minutes, but actually do it. You can then start working your way up.
That's what I've been doing for a couple of weeks now, and I'm seeing tangible benefits and it feels like I'm finally uncucking my mind.
